Joshua D. Drake wrote:
> Dave Page wrote:
>> Joshua D. Drake wrote:
>>> Dave Page wrote:
>>>> Joshua D. Drake wrote:
>>>>> If we want to list this on PostgreSQL.Org I have no problem with it if
>>>>> the page also includes links to the complete source (including
>>>>> installer). It currently doesn't that I can see.
>>>> The installer source isn't there yet largely because it's currently
>>>> changing daily and isn't yet ready for public consumption, however we
>>>> will be publishing it, probably with the next beta.
>>>> There is no precedent for what you request though - we've never had any
>>>> sort of policy requiring anything on the site to be fully Open Source,
>>>> in fact quite the opposite.
>>> You sure about that? Why is there not a Replicator link...
>> Because it's *commercial* and thus is on the Commercial Software page?
>> http://www.postgresql.org/download/commercial
> 
>> (or would be, had you asked for it to be added).
> 
> Well color me misinformed if you would be so kind to add this to the
> commercial page :)
> 
> Command Prompt PostgreSQL Replicator
> 
> Mammoth PostgreSQL + Replication, is 100% pure PostgreSQL with
> integrated replication. Written in pure C, the Mammoth PostgreSQL +
> Replication is a powerful addition to the Command Prompt PostgreSQL line
> of products. It is designed specifically with reliability in mind and it
> works with the Open Source and Command Prompt versions of PostgreSQL.
> Mammoth PostgreSQL + Replication supports asynchronous replication and
> is designed to be WAN tolerant.
> 
> 
> http://www.commandprompt.com/products/mammothreplicator/

Added, but as "Mammoth PostgreSQL + Replication", because that's the
only thing I can find it referenced to anywhere - including that piece
of text you just wrote! :-)

//Magnus
